Beachfront Oasis 2 Huge Decks BBQ and Views!
Topsail Beach • Show on map View Details for PriceSet in Topsail Beach in the North Carolina region Beachfront Oasis - 2 Huge Decks BBQ and Views! has a patio. The air-conditioned accommodation is 42 km from Carolina Beach and guests benefit from complimentary…More info